What is the difference between Part Time Interventional Radiology Tech vs Part Time Radiologic Technologist?

AspectPart Time Interventional Radiology TechPart Time Radiologic Technologist
CertificationsARRT certification in Radiography, specialized IR trainingARRT certification in Radiography
Work EnvironmentInterventional labs, catheterization labs, hospitalsGeneral radiology departments, clinics, hospitals
Job DutiesAssist with minimally invasive procedures, imaging guidancePerform diagnostic imaging, X-rays
Industry UsageHospitals, outpatient centers, specialized clinicsHospitals, clinics, imaging centers

While both roles require ARRT certification and involve imaging procedures, the Part Time Interventional Radiology Tech specializes in assisting with minimally invasive procedures in interventional labs, whereas the Part Time Radiologic Technologist focuses on general diagnostic imaging like X-rays. The IR Tech's work environment is more specialized, often within interventional suites, compared to the broader settings of radiologic technologists.

What are the typical responsibilities for a part-time Interventional Radiology Tech, and how does the schedule differ from full-time roles?

As a part-time Interventional Radiology Tech, you will assist with minimally invasive imaging procedures such as angiograms, biopsies, and catheter placements, often working closely with radiologists and other healthcare team members. Your responsibilities include prepping patients, operating imaging equipment, maintaining sterile environments, and ensuring patient safety throughout procedures. Compared to full-time roles, your shifts may be more flexible, often covering specific days, evenings, or weekends, and you may be called in for urgent cases. This flexibility can offer work-life balance, but it may also require adaptability to varying caseloads and procedural demands.

What is a Part Time Interventional Radiology Tech?

A Part Time Interventional Radiology Tech is a healthcare professional who assists radiologists in performing minimally invasive, image-guided procedures, but works on a part-time schedule. Their duties include preparing patients, operating imaging equipment like fluoroscopy or CT, and ensuring patient safety during procedures. They typically work in hospitals or outpatient centers, collaborating closely with physicians and nurses. Part-time roles may offer flexibility in hours but still require specialized training and certification in radiologic technology.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Part Time Interventional Radiology Tech,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Part Time Interventional Radiology Tech, you need a solid background in radiologic technology, knowledge of anatomy and sterile techniques, and typically an associate degree and ARRT certification. Familiarity with fluoroscopy, digital imaging systems, and hospital information systems is crucial for daily procedures. Attention to detail, strong communication, and the ability to work efficiently in a fast-paced, team-oriented environment are vital soft skills. These competencies are essential to ensure safe, precise imaging procedures and effective patient care, especially within the flexible demands of a part-time role.
